Output acf91aed61b3bc5993efda75806e58c8dc0cc281950341dafbf0177b43cf10a2:0

value
57738285006
script pubkey
OP_0 OP_PUSHBYTES_20 2cba012fe4f9eaa2e8574728e8526195a4577eda
address
tb1q9jaqztlyl84296zhgu5ws5npjkj9wlk6l4yana
transaction
acf91aed61b3bc5993efda75806e58c8dc0cc281950341dafbf0177b43cf10a2
confirmations
74201
spent
true